MISSION, TEXAS (Dec. 15, 2023) - The Mission Consolidated Independent School District (CISD) Department of Guidance and Counseling announces the recognition of exemplary counselors and campuses with the Counselors Reinforcing Excellence for Students in Texas (CREST) Award for their outstanding Counseling Programs in the 2023-2024 school year. These distinguished honorees will be formally presented with their awards during a special ceremony scheduled for February 4th, 2023, in San Antonio, TX.

The following Elementary Campuses and Counselors have been honored with the CREST Award:

  • Alton Elementary - Beatriz Garza
  • Cavazos Elementary - Melissa Anzaldua
  • Cantu Elementary - Ana Garcia
  • Escobar/Rios Elementary - Valerie Uresti-Rojas
  • Midkiff Elementary - Kimberly Langley and Annabel Uribe
  • Mims Elementary - Paula Rubio and Ana Zuniga Garza
  • O'Grady Elementary - Monica Gomez
  • Waitz Elementary - Cristina Garcia

Additionally, Secondary Campuses recognized for their exceptional counseling programs are:

  • Mission High School
  • Veterans High School

The CREST Award, an acronym for Counselors Reinforcing Excellence for Students in Texas, serves as a benchmark for counseling programs' continuous improvement. It provides an avenue for schools to demonstrate effective communication, commitment to obtaining results, and implementation of the Texas and National models for school counseling programs.

The CREST evaluation process encompasses five key categories:

  • Introduction to the School and the Role of the Professional School Counselor
  • Program Implementation Cycle
  • Foundational Components
  • Four Service Delivery Components
  • Program Curriculum
